    Vestel service menu adjustment

    Sorry, not been here for a while and probably not the right place for it but I am at a dead end with this and I'm sure someone here knows the answer.

    The tv works fully as far as I am aware but I am unable to change many of the settings in the Service Menu via Menu - 4 7 2 5.

    2 access codes work (4725 and 1461) which give access to the same service menu and 7935 to Hotel TV menu.

    Technika 19" LCDDVD19-918 Vestel 17MB25_v33f

                #8
                Re: Vestel service menu adjustment

                Decoding video requires additional processing power. The TV might not support that. In particular it requires a video decoding engine and more RAM on board.
